Qualifications and Experience:
-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ology from an accredited program
- Active SLP license in South Carolina (or eligibility to obtain)
- Certificate of Clinical Competence in Speech-Language Pathology (SLP-CCC) required
- Experience providing speech therapy services to elementary school students is highly valued
- Strong assessment, intervention planning, and progress monitoring skills
- Effective communication abilities with students, teachers, families, and other professionals
- Comfortable using digital platforms for documentation and virtual services (if hybrid)
Key Responsibilities:
- Conduct assessments, evaluations, and diagnosis of speech, language, and communication disorders within an elementary school population
- Develop and implement individualized education plans (IEPs) in collaboration with educators and families
- Provide targeted individual and group therapy to address speech-language goals
- Monitor and document student outcomes, adjusting therapy strategies as needed
- Collaborate with classroom teachers, counselors, and other staff to integrate speech-language services into the school environment
- Maintain compliance with federal, state, and district policies related to speech-language services
